From: Mathieu Poirier <mathieu.poirier@linaro.org>
Fixing problem reported by: https://lkml.org/lkml/2015/1/6/86
The #ifdef/#endif is wrong and prevents the stub of function of_get_coresight_platform_data() from being visible when CONFIG_OF is not defined.
Moving CONFIG_OF condition out of CONFIG_CORESIGHT, making them both independent.
Signed-off-by: Mathieu Poirier <mathieu.poirier@linaro.org> --- include/linux/coresight.h | 10 +++++----- 1 file changed, 5 insertions(+), 5 deletions(-)
diff --git a/include/linux/coresight.h b/include/linux/coresight.h index 5d3c54311f7a..4404033ee879 100644 --- a/include/linux/coresight.h +++ b/include/linux/coresight.h @@ -239,10 +239,6 @@ extern void coresight_disable(struct coresight_device *csdev); extern int coresight_is_bit_set(u32 val, int position, int value); extern int coresight_timeout(void __iomem *addr, u32 offset, int position, int value); -#ifdef CONFIG_OF -extern struct coresight_platform_data *of_get_coresight_platform_data( - struct device *dev, struct device_node *node); -#endif #else static inline struct coresight_device * coresight_register(struct coresight_desc *desc) { return NULL; } @@ -254,10 +250,14 @@ static inline int coresight_is_bit_set(u32 val, int position, int value) { return 0; } static inline int coresight_timeout(void __iomem *addr, u32 offset, int position, int value) { return 1; } +#endif + #ifdef CONFIG_OF +extern struct coresight_platform_data *of_get_coresight_platform_data( + struct device *dev, struct device_node *node); +#else static inline struct coresight_platform_data *of_get_coresight_platform_data( struct device *dev, struct device_node *node) { return NULL; } #endif -#endif #endif -- 1.9.1
